Output 364edee39f73b3504a5bf42491c324333425f0aac81c2cacc6654d204e802a32:1

value
674959321
script pubkey
OP_0 OP_PUSHBYTES_20 c967d413af5b1376136b3c332765bfe59c0af5e5
address
bc1qe9nagya0tvfhvymt8sejwedlukwq4a094h6ht9
transaction
364edee39f73b3504a5bf42491c324333425f0aac81c2cacc6654d204e802a32
confirmations
192816
spent
true